2009 Lincoln Navigator vs. 1997 Marcos Mantara
To start off, 2009 Lincoln Navigator is newer by 12 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1997 Marcos Mantara.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1997 Marcos Mantara would be higher. At 5,407 cc (8 cylinders), 2009 Lincoln Navigator is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Lincoln Navigator (310 HP @ 5100 RPM) has 128 more horse power than 1997 Marcos Mantara. (182 HP @ 4750 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2009 Lincoln Navigator should accelerate faster than 1997 Marcos Mantara.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2009 Lincoln Navigator weights approximately 1506 kg more than 1997 Marcos Mantara.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 2009 Lincoln Navigator (495 Nm @ 3600 RPM) has 182 more torque (in Nm) than 1997 Marcos Mantara. (313 Nm @ 3600 RPM). This means 2009 Lincoln Navigator will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1997 Marcos Mantara.
